Overview

HAL supports your first step with a cyborg-type robot designed to enhance the wearer's ability to stand and walk. It effectively improves physical function and assists individuals facing difficulties in their lower limbs due to various conditions through bio-electrical signals that detect the wearer's movements. The robot offers a simple user interface for adjustments and provides real-time feedback, promoting independent living.

Flagship features

  • Designed for individuals with lower limb movement difficulties
  • Adjusts to user size including leg and foot dimensions
  • Provides real-time monitoring through HAL Monitor
  • Limited to users with detectable bio-electrical signals
  • Not available for rental to individual users
